Prevalence of persistent primary teeth at the East Selemadeg I Community Health Centre in Tabanan, Bali, from period January 2024 to March 2025

Abstract
Dental health problems can occur in all age groups, especially in children, and it is important to pay attention to them. In addi-tion to caries, another common dental problem in children is persistent primary teeth. This study was conducted at the UPTD Selemadeg Timur I Community Health Centre, Tabanan, Bali, from January to March 2025. This study was conducted using an observational cross-sectional method. Data on patient visits for persistent deciduous teeth at the Selemadeg Timur I Commu-nity Health Centre, involved 359 patients. It was concluded that the high incidence of persistent teeth at the health centre may be due to a lack of knowledge among parents.
